Placements: Honestly, this college doesn't have core jobs based on either electronics or electricals or mechanical or at least computer science. All they get is jobs related to BPO, tech support, voice process and non-voice process that too with a very low package of less than 2.4 LPA. The placement cell staff members refer students for off-campus and pool campus drives held in other colleges and if at all any student gets selected in the interview process, they take off the whole credit and publish the res...

Placements: 15 companies are visited in our college in this academic year. Top companies are Tech Mahindra, NTT Data, Amazon, IBM, HGS, BYJUS and many more. This year almost 200 students are already placed in different companies. The highest package offered is 6 LPA and the lowest package is 2 LPA. All the software companies offered the position of system engineer. Coming to internships, so many students of our college got internships in reputed industries like BHEL, CPRI, etc.
